What should I prepare for my first consultation with an immigration attorney in Minnesota?
For your first consultation with a Minnesota immigration attorney, gather all relevant documents: passports, I-94 records, prior immigration applications, any correspondence from USCIS or immigration courts, and proof of your current status. Be prepared to discuss your complete immigration history and goals honestly. An attorney practicing in Minnesota will need this information to provide accurate advice tailored to both federal law and the practical realities of processing cases from a rural location like Isabella.
Can an immigration lawyer in Isabella help me if I have a pending case with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E)?
Absolutely. An immigration attorney serving Isabella can provide critical representation if you have a pending case with ICE, including matters related to detention, removal proceedings, or check-ins. They can communicate with the ICE field office in St. Paul on your behalf and may represent you at hearings, which are typically held at the Immigration Court in Bloomington, MN. It is vital to seek counsel immediately in such situations, as deadlines are strict and the consequences are significant.
Finding the Right Immigration Lawyer Near Me in Isabella, Minnesota
Searching for an 'immigration lawyer near me' in Isabella, Minnesota, can feel daunting, especially in a small, close-knit community where specialized legal services may not be prominently advertised. The key is understanding that immigration law is federal, meaning a qualified attorney licensed in Minnesota can represent you regardless of their physical office location. However, finding a lawyer who understands the logistical and practical realities of living in a rural area like Isabella, within Lake County, can make a significant difference in your experience. Your search should focus on attorneys who are accessible and willing to serve clients across the North Shore and Iron Range region, even if their primary office is in a larger hub like Duluth or the Twin Cities.
When looking for an immigration lawyer to assist with visas, green cards, citizenship, or deportation defense, start by verifying their credentials. Ensure they are licensed to practice law in Minnesota and are in good standing with the Minnesota State Bar Association. Membership in the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A) is a strong indicator of a practice dedicated to this complex field. Given Isabella's remote nature, inquire upfront about consultation options. Many reputable attorneys now offer initial consultations via phone or video conference, which can save you a long drive while allowing you to assess their expertise and comfort level with your specific case.
Be prepared with details about your situation. Whether you are seeking family-based sponsorship, navigating employment-based visas, or need assistance with asylum or removal proceedings, having a clear outline of your history and goals will help the lawyer provide accurate initial guidance. Ask specific questions about their experience with cases similar to yours, their fee structure, and their estimated timeline. A trustworthy lawyer will be transparent about costs, which may include flat fees for certain applications or hourly rates for more complex litigation.
